It is the group's first record to be produced by Matt Bayles and also their first to be released through Triple Crown Records. The album was released in CD, LP, 2XLP, and Digital Download formats on September 21, 2012 in Germany through Make My Day Records and worldwide on September 25, 2012 through Triple Crown Records. An official music video for the opening track \"Waking Season\" debuted on Vimeo on September 25, 2012 and was directed by Daniel Navetta. The album was later given an Australia / New Zealand release through Hobbledehoy Record Co in January 2014. In an interview with Nothingbuthopeandpassion, guitarist Calvin Joss stated that the album is \"anthemically about growth and change\"."@en . . . . . . . . . . . "364.0"^^ . .
